The Gwinnett County Police Department will host its 16th annual Public Safety Fall Festival alongside the 2nd annual Peach State Motorcycle Rodeo on Sept. 27.
Police department officials said the event will take place from 10: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. at Coolray Field in Lawrenceville.
The family-friendly event is free to the public and combines local public safety agencies and community organizations for a day of demonstrations, exhibits and community connection.
The festival will offer a variety of attractions, including bounce houses, face painting, food trucks, and interactive exhibits featuring emergency equipment. Attendees can also explore police vehicles, enjoy helicopter displays, and watch impressive K-9 demonstrations.
The Peach State Motorcycle Rodeo showcases elite motor units from across the country as they demonstrate their precision and skills in high-level riding competitions.
